Clock Generators, PLLs, Frequency Synthesizers Silicon Labs SI5335A-B05160-GM Overview

The Silicon Labs SI5335A-B05160-GM is a state-of-the-art IC designed for precision clock generation and frequency synthesis applications. This device from Silicon Labs, a leader in integrated circuit innovation, delivers exceptional performance for generating any frequency below 350 MHz with low jitter and high stability. The compact 24QFN package makes it ideal for space-constrained applications while providing robust functionality. The 'Clock Generators, PLLs, Frequency Synthesizers Silicon Labs SI5335A-B05160-GM' is engineered to meet the stringent requirements of modern digital systems, ensuring reliable and precise timing solutions across various industries.

SI5335A-B05160-GM Features

This integrated circuit features four independently programmable frequency outputs, allowing for a versatile setup in various electronic configurations. With its ability to generate any frequency below 350 MHz, the SI5335A-B05160-GM offers a wide range of applications, from simple consumer electronics to complex telecommunications systems. The IC's advanced phase-locked loop (PLL) technology ensures minimal phase noise and jitter, critical for high-performance data communications. Additionally, its low power consumption and programmable output formats further enhance its applicability in energy-sensitive applications.
